Typical Sources of Air Leaks in Quality



Recognizing usual sources of air leaks is vital for boosting a building's power performance. These leaks typically happen in various areas of a structure, significantly influencing heating & cooling expenses. Usual perpetrators include spaces around doors and home windows, where seals may wear away over time. In addition, electric outlets and switches can produce paths for air exchange if not properly shielded. Basements and attic rooms are also regular resources, specifically where walls satisfy the structure or the roofing system. Various other possible leak points include pipes infiltrations, airing vent systems, and the areas surrounding chimneys. In addition, older buildings may struggle with broken down structure materials, increasing susceptability to air seepage. By recognizing these usual resources, homeowner can take positive steps to secure leakages, thus boosting overall power efficiency and comfort within their rooms. Methods of Power Testing: Blower Door and Thermal Imaging



Efficient energy screening techniques, such as blower door tests and thermal imaging, play a necessary role in diagnosing air leaks within a residential property. The blower door examination entails pressurizing or depressurizing a structure to gauge air movement and recognize leaks. A calibrated follower is mounted in an exterior doorway, and the resulting pressure distinction highlights areas of unwanted air seepage. This technique measures the overall airtightness of the structure.Thermal imaging complements blower door examinations by aesthetically finding temperature variations on surface areas, exposing covert air leaks. Infrared cameras record warmth loss or gain, permitting specific recognition of issue areas, such as inadequately protected walls or voids around windows and doors. air tight solutions. With each other, these approaches give a detailed analysis of a residential property's energy performance, making it possible for homeowner to attend to air leakages effectively and boost general performance

What Is the Price of Expert Power Testing Solutions?



The cost of professional energy screening solutions commonly varies from $300 to $1,500, relying on residential or commercial property size, location, and complexity. Homeowners should take into consideration prospective energy cost savings when assessing the investment in these services.
